Pro3 54", ‘Scan Motor Error’ or ‘Head Seperation’ probl
Hi folks.
We’ve had our Soljet Pro3 for a little over a year (ie; just out of warranty) without any major problems, but over the past few days I’ve started to have a major problem. During long print runs, (usually over night) it stops mid-print, either showing a "0010 0010 Scan Motor Error", or "Head Separation". (Twice for the "Scan.." error, about 5 times for the "Head Sep…")
It’s not jamming on the media, the print head is moving freely, and there doesn’t seam to be any physical reason for it to stop. It can run anything between 2-10 meters before it stops, and the head is in a different position each time.
I’ve been told I may have to wait a couple of days for an Engineer to come out, so just wondering if there is anything I could try in the mean time. ( I’ve already checked the head position sensor strip, and cleaned and oiled the track…)
Anyone come across this before?(Edit)
Just tried something really stupid, but it seams to work. As the problem seems to have something to do with the Mag Lock between the cutting and printing heads, I’ve used the cable-ties to hold them together. It’s just finished it’s first unbroken print run all day!
